What Is a Low-Stimulation Morning?
A low-stimulation morning is a deliberate practice of minimizing external inputs and mental demands immediately after waking up. Instead of diving into emails, news feeds, or loud media, you ease into the day with calm, controlled activities.
Low stimulation typically means:
No immediate phone or social media use
Minimal exposure to news and notifications
Quiet or soft background sounds
Slow, intentional movement
Simple, mindful activities such as journaling or stretching
The goal is not to eliminate productivity but to protect your brain’s attentional bandwidth before it gets fragmented.
The Brain and Morning Attention
Your brain transitions through specific states as it wakes up. During the first 30–60 minutes after you rise, your brain shifts from slower sleep-associated waves to alert beta activity. This transition is delicate. Overloading your senses during this window can fragment attention before it fully stabilizes.
Dopamine and Digital Overload
When you immediately check your phone, you trigger rapid dopamine spikes from unpredictable rewards — new messages, likes, or updates. While dopamine is often associated with motivation, excessive early stimulation trains the brain to seek quick hits of novelty rather than sustained concentration.
This creates a pattern:
Quick reward
Short attention span
Reduced tolerance for deep work
Low-stimulation mornings prevent this early dopamine surge, allowing your brain to maintain a steadier motivational baseline.
How Low-Stimulation Mornings Improve Focus
- They Preserve Cognitive Energy
Attention is a finite resource. Every notification, decision, and piece of new information consumes mental energy. When you begin your day reacting to external inputs, you exhaust cognitive reserves before important tasks even begin.
By keeping mornings simple and intentional, you conserve decision-making capacity and direct your energy toward meaningful work.
- They Strengthen Deep Work Capacity
Deep work — sustained focus on cognitively demanding tasks — requires uninterrupted attention. If your morning begins with constant switching between apps, messages, and platforms, you train your brain to prefer shallow engagement.
Low-stimulation mornings create the opposite effect. They:
Increase tolerance for stillness
Reduce compulsive checking behaviors
Improve sustained attention
Over time, this strengthens neural pathways associated with focus and executive control.
- They Reduce Stress and Cortisol Spikes
Cortisol, the body’s primary stress hormone, naturally peaks in the morning. This is known as the cortisol awakening response. It helps you feel alert and ready for the day.
However, pairing this natural cortisol spike with stressful content — urgent emails, negative news, or work demands — can amplify anxiety. Chronic overstimulation during this period may contribute to mental fatigue and reduced productivity later in the day.
Low-stimulation mornings allow cortisol levels to stabilize without unnecessary psychological stress, creating a calmer baseline for the rest of the day.
- They Improve Emotional Regulation
Emotional regulation plays a major role in focus. If your mood fluctuates rapidly due to overstimulation, it becomes harder to stay on task.
Quiet mornings promote emotional steadiness. Activities like journaling, light stretching, or mindful breathing activate the parasympathetic nervous system — the body’s “rest and digest” mode. This improves resilience and reduces reactive behavior throughout the day.
The Cost of High-Stimulation Mornings
To understand the benefits, it’s important to examine the alternative. A high-stimulation morning often includes:
Scrolling social media in bed
Watching news immediately
Responding to work emails before breakfast
Listening to loud media while multitasking
This creates fragmented attention from the very beginning of the day. Research on task switching shows that even brief interruptions can reduce cognitive performance and increase mental fatigue.
Additionally, social media exposure early in the morning can trigger comparison, emotional reactivity, and information overload — all of which reduce clarity and focus.

Practical Strategies for a Low-Stimulation Morning
Creating a low-stimulation morning routine does not require dramatic lifestyle changes. Small, consistent adjustments can yield significant benefits.
Delay Phone Use
Keep your phone out of reach during sleep. Use a traditional alarm clock if possible. Aim to avoid digital input for the first 30–60 minutes after waking.
Control Sensory Input
Instead of loud alarms or bright screens, choose:
Soft lighting
Natural sunlight exposure
Calm instrumental music (if desired)
Engage in Single-Task Activities
Choose one simple activity and do it without multitasking:
Drink coffee or tea mindfully
Journal
Stretch
Practice light breathing exercises
The emphasis is on simplicity and intentionality.
Set One Clear Focus Intention
Rather than reviewing a long to-do list immediately, identify one key task for the day. This primes your brain for focused effort instead of reactive busyness.

Common Misconceptions
“I Need News to Stay Informed”
Staying informed is important, but it does not need to happen immediately upon waking. Consuming news later in the day often leads to better processing and less emotional reactivity.
“I Don’t Have Time”
Low-stimulation does not mean adding new tasks. It simply means subtracting unnecessary input. Even 15–20 minutes can make a difference.
“I Work Better Under Pressure”
While urgency can create short bursts of productivity, chronic overstimulation reduces long-term focus and cognitive endurance.
